The main driving retarder of 24 Wan Niu meter shield machine
Technical field
The utility model relates to technical field of engineering machinery, is specifically related to the main driving retarder of a kind of 24 Wan Niu meter shield machine.
Background technique
21 century is city to the epoch that are aerial and underground stereo Space Expanding, and world all attaches great importance to Urban Underground railway, the end wears the underground engineering constructions such as rivers tunnel.China's urban population is intensive, builds subway on a large scale in central city, is the fundamental way that each city traffic of solution blocks up.
As TBM, the shield machine of urban subway tunnel, highway, railway construction medium-and-large-sized no-dig technique cubic metre of earth and stone equipment, main driving retarder is wherein its key transmission part.And before this, only have Japan and American-European minority developed country to possess the production technology of this type of retarder.China's dependence on import always in the last thirty years, seriously constrains subway, highway, the cost of Concerning Railway Tunnel Construction and paces.
Chinese utility model patent 201210079129.7 discloses a kind of without cutter head type balancing earth-pressure shielding machine, its power plant are made up of transfer case and the retarder be connected with transfer case and drive motor, the front end being arranged in the transfer case of the actuating unit of the shield machine first half is fixed on the active clapboard in earth pressure balance cabin, and the retarder be connected with transfer case and drive motor are supported by sliding device.Although disclose use retarder in this disclosure, do not propose to adopt large power gearbox for shield machine.
Chinese Patent Application No. 200810231114.1, disclose a kind of high power third-level planetary reduction gear for balancing earth-pressure shielding machine, its retarder is secondary by input planet gear, intermediate planetary gear is secondary, output planetary gear pair combines, its structure can adopt powerful retarder to a certain extent, but the bearing capacity for 24 Wan Niu meter but reaches less than requiring, harsh execution conditions can not be met.
After consulting external relevant patent text, there is not relevant record for 24 Wan Niu meter shield machine main driving retarder simultaneously yet.
Model utility content
Technical problem to be solved in the utility model is to provide a kind of stable drive, and bears the main driving retarder of 24 Wan Niu meter shield machine that moment of torsion can significantly improve.
Technical problem to be solved in the utility model realizes by the following technical solutions:
The main driving retarder of a kind of 24 Wan Niu meter shield machine, be mainly used in shield machine, employing motor inputs, three stage planetary reduction, export identical with input redirect, central gear exports, and described three stage planetary reduction comprises the first level transmission device, secondary transmission device and three gear stages that realize successively being in transmission connection;
Described first level transmission device comprises the input spline housing be connected with motor output end, one end of described input spline housing is connected to one-level sun gear, described one-level sun gear exports one end and is connected with primary planet wheel, described primary planet wheel is connected with primary planet carrier, described primary planet carrier is connected with primary annulus, motor imports one-level sun gear by input spline housing into the moment of torsion of motor, moment of torsion takes turns transmission by one-level sun gear to primary planet, primary planet wheel is not only from revolving round the sun along primary annulus in rotation, moment of torsion is taken turns by primary planet and is passed to primary planet carrier, primary transmission is always than i 1=5.4,
Described secondary transmission device comprises the secondary solar gear be in transmission connection with primary planet carrier, described secondary solar gear is connected with secondary planet wheel, described secondary planet wheel is connected to secondary planet frame, described secondary planet frame is connected with secondary gear ring, moment of torsion imports secondary solar gear into by primary planet carrier, then moment of torsion takes turns transmission by secondary solar gear to secondary planet, secondary planet wheel is not only from revolving round the sun along secondary gear ring in autobiography, moment of torsion is taken turns by secondary planet and is passed to secondary planet frame, and secondary transmission is always than i 2=4.25;
Described three gear stages comprise the three grades of sun gears be in transmission connection with secondary planet frame, described three grades of sun gears are connected with third-level planetary wheel, described third-level planetary wheel is connected with third-level planetary frame, described third-level planetary frame is connected with three grades of gear rings, moment of torsion imports three grades of sun gears into by secondary planet frame, then moment of torsion takes turns transmission by three grades of sun gears to third-level planetary, third-level planetary wheel is not only from revolving round the sun along three grades of gear rings in rotation, moment of torsion is taken turns by third-level planetary and is passed to third-level planetary frame, and three grades of transmissions are always than i 3=4.95, finally pass to output gear shaft by third-level planetary frame, then exported the moment of torsion of 240,000 NM by the gearwheel on gear shaft; Gearwheel modulus 25, the number of teeth 15, total velocity ratio is i=113.9.
The spline input of described three grades of sun gear particular design, gear exports, in the middle of three grades of sun gears, roller bearing is housed, more steady when making three grades of sun gear transmitting torques, the rotation of described third-level planetary frame adopts deep-groove ball spacing, the rotation of conventional planetary frame is freely, and this kind of structure makes transmission more steady, and bears moment of torsion and can significantly improve.
Described spline housing is rejected the spline tooth at three positions in uniform way, four spline tooths are rejected at each rejecting position, this spline housing passes to one-level sun gear moment of torsion, because transmitting torque is herein minimum, if transmitting inefficacy is herein minimum on the impact of whole shield machine, therefore the utility model is exactly the number of teeth that minimizing spline housing engages with one-level sun gear, 12 are just decreased like this with the number of teeth that coordinates of one-level sun gear, when shield machine moment of torsion infinitely increases, the position allowing it lose efficacy at first is exactly the cooperation place of spline housing and one-level sun gear, cause the damage of spline housing, spline housing is easy to again change, so just effectively can protect the strength member in shield machine, sacrifice the easily changeable part of spline housing.
